The reason? The outfit thinks that Akshay has allegedly hurt religious sentiments in his recent film OMG Oh My God!

Manoj Solanki of Hindu Janajagruti Samiti State Convenor, in a memorandum to Chief Minister of Goa – Manohar Parrikar, said that the film has already hurt the religious sentiments of Hindus. He added that the inauguration of a major international event like IFFI at the hands of the producer of the film, Akshay, is like rubbing salt on the wounds of Hindus in this secular state.

While the Goa government is yet to take any action with respect to the memorandum, reports have it that Entertainment Society of Goa, which is a nodal agency conducting the festival, has said that the memorandum would be discussed in the high level committee before arriving at any decision.
